Sonnenlandpark Opens 35-Meter-High Skywalk in Saxony

The operator-funded upgrade aims to draw more visitors for the park’s 20th year.

Overview

  • The bridge, which opened Saturday in Lichtenau, drew Saxony’s minister-president Michael Kretschmer, who walked it and then took the tube slide.
  • The fixed walkway spans 72 meters, sits 35 meters above the ground, and is 1.75 meters wide.
  • It links the park’s experience pyramid to the giant slide tower to give visitors a high-altitude route between the two new sites.
  • The Skywalk caps a 20th‑anniversary buildout that the operator says cost about €3 million, after the pyramid and slide opened last autumn.
  • Sonnenlandpark says it offers more than 50 attractions across 35 hectares near the A4 motorway, and it bills the Skywalk as a birthday gift for visitors.
